How does a hydraulic jump destroy surplus energy? A hydraulic jump is a good way of ‘destroying’ surplus energy (in reality, converting kinetic energy to heat) and is often deliberately introduced for that purpose, such as at the foot of a dam spillway or downstream of a control gate. What causes a motor starter to trip?

What causes a motor starter to trip? Causes may include a large change in load (e.g., a scrap grinder is fed too much at a time), misalignment, a broken drive gear, or improper motor drive settings. Power problems (e.g., low voltage or low power factor) also may cause an overload condition. Why does my Elcb keeps tripping? Why does my fuel pump not have enough pressure? Some pumps may develop adequate fuel pressure when the engine is at idle or running at low speed, but the pump isn’t spinning fast enough to keep up with the engine’s fuel requirements at higher speeds. This causes the fuel mixture to lean out and the engine to misfire or lose power. What should I do if my water pump wont turn off? How is Hello Tractor helping farmers in Africa?

How is Hello Tractor helping farmers in Africa? Hello Tractor is working to improve the productivity of small farms through its digital tractor sharing application. Tractor access in Africa is a major barrier to agricultural growth. There are 200 tractors per 100,000 square kilometers globally whereas in Africa there are just 13 tractors per 100,000 square kilometers. Who is the distributor of Universal Tractor oil?
